The Orvane migration runner coordinates expand/contract schema changes across rolling deploys, and every behavior is driven by environment variables rather than flags, so the env file is the single source of truth. Release managers must confirm the phase variable, the backfill batch size, and the lock timeout before promoting a build; mismatches between regions have caused partial backfills twice this quarter. After those entries, the runner's database credential belongs on the next line.

vault entry, fadup-tagag: RELAY_SECRET8=2fd92179

Hey — this PR swaps our hardcoded date strings for locale-aware formatting across the Pinefield dashboard. Users in the Veldora region were seeing month/day flipped, which, yeah, not great. I pulled everything through the new `fmtDate` helper so there's one place to touch. Heads up: the relative-time labels ("3h ago") now round differently per locale. The cutoffs that control that rounding are defined here.

constants for kaduf-hadup:
QUOTAS = {
    "zorath": 2,
    "ralael": 5,
}

## Ownership

Hey plugin folks — quick heads up on the read-replica lag alarm in Fernhollow. If your plugin hammers the replica with heavy queries, the lag alarm will fire and your integration gets throttled automatically, no hard feelings. The alarm threshold is 30 seconds of replication delay, measured by the Tidegate monitor. Don't try to tune it yourself; it's centrally managed. Questions about thresholds, throttling appeals, or alarm history should go to the owner listed below.

approver of tawip-bagap = Holdor Silath